Transaction 8106ebcf2e4a28b17f12cc2a34aff878be8dbd812bcf11745de1352e47ac2924

2 Input
1 Outputs
  • 8106ebcf2e4a28b17f12cc2a34aff878be8dbd812bcf11745de1352e47ac2924:0
  • value  2291027
    address  1Lp7A8mteo7x5wrptUb1QGgAv1RZkWdqYZ